Output 50d6ea32907fab8d01b8657a2ffbc1f467c1c7f4e13460afe40690185b26410f:1

value
48399894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33f2a67b94ed9d91f53b1f903249d46505642d14 OP_EQUAL
address
MCdqNrTeUjHWv5ai5afr4X84bcHSfWLUem
transaction
50d6ea32907fab8d01b8657a2ffbc1f467c1c7f4e13460afe40690185b26410f
spent
true